What Is Ducking In Audio? The Secret To Uncovering Sound

Audio ducking is an important mixing technique that can help uncover sounds that get lost in a mix. It is the process of lowering the volume of one audio signal when another audio signal goes above a certain threshold. This technique is commonly used in music production, podcasts, and radio shows to ensure that various audio elements are not competing with each other for the listener’s attention.
